在如今快速发展的数字经济时代,加密货币以其独特的特性吸引了越来越多的用户。为了安全地存储和管理这些数字资产,构建一个安全有效的数字钱包是至关重要的。因此,本文将详细介绍如何自制数字钱包,它的种类和运作机制,以及一些实用的安全管理技巧。
数字钱包是用于存储数字货币(如比特币、以太坊等)的软件工具。它不仅能让用户发送和接收加密货币,还能帮助用户管理其数字资产。自制数字钱包则是指用户根据自己的需求和技术能力自行创建的数字钱包,通常分为热钱包和冷钱包两大类。
热钱包是在线连接互联网的钱包,方便快捷,适合日常交易;而冷钱包则是离线存储,能够更好地保护用户的资产,适合长期存储。根据不同的加密货币类型和安全需求,用户可以选择相应的钱包类型进行自制。
下面,我们将详细介绍自制数字钱包的步骤以及需要注意的事项。
首先,用户需要决定要创建哪种类型的钱包。热钱包适合经常进行交易的用户,而冷钱包则更适合希望长时间保存资金的人。对于大多数新手用户来说,建议从热钱包开始,因为其操作简单,便于进行小额交易。
接下来,用户需要选择创建钱包所用的平台和技术。一些常见的选择包括基于网页的数字钱包、桌面应用,以及移动设备上的应用。每种平台都有自己的优缺点,用户可以根据自己的技术水平及需求做出选择。
私钥和公钥是钱包的核心组成部分。私钥是用来签名交易的唯一标识,公钥则可以作为账户的地址进行共享。在创建钱包时,用户需要生成一对密钥,并妥善管理私钥,确保不会泄露。
无论是哪种类型的钱包,设计一个用户友好的界面都是非常重要的。用户在日常使用中需要快速方便地进行交易、查询余额等操作,因此,简洁清晰的界面设计会大大提升用户体验。
钱包的主要功能就是发送和接收交易。用户需要编写代码来实现这些功能,包括验证交易、计算交易费用等。建议选择现成的区块链库,以减少开发难度。
在服务上线之前,务必进行详尽安全性的测试。这包括对代码的审查、漏洞扫描和防护措施的评估。确保钱包在技术上足够安全,可以防止黑客攻击和数据泄露。
自制数字钱包虽然能带来方便,但也伴随着风险。因此,学习一些安全管理技巧非常必要。
数字钱包的备份工作至关重要。用户应定期将私钥和钱包信息进行备份,以防信息丢失或设备损坏。这可以通过将信息存储在外部硬盘、USB驱动器或云服务上来实现。
使用双重认证 (2FA) 可以显著提升钱包的安全性。通过要求用户在登录或交易时提供两种不同的身份验证方式,2FA能够有效防止账户被盗取。
无论是操作系统还是钱包软件,保持其更新至关重要。开发团队会定期发布补丁修复安全漏洞,用户应及时进行升级以防范最新的网络攻击。
网络世界充满了各种陷阱,用户必须保持警觉,避免点击不明链接或下载不明软件。尤其在涉及加密货币交易时,确保所用平台的合法性和安全性,以防钓鱼攻击。
选择适合自己的数字钱包需要考虑多个因素,包括资金存储时间、交易频率、安全需求等。热钱包如移动应用适合频繁交易,当需要存储大额资产时,冷钱包如纸钱包或硬件钱包更为安全。此外,用户应关注钱包的用户评价、社区支持以及技术更新情况,以保证钱包的持续安全。
自制数字钱包在技术上可以支持多种类型的加密货币交易,但用户需确保钱包具备对应币种的支持。而且在创建数字钱包时,选择合适的库和协议是关键。使用标准化的库如BitcoinJS和Web3.js,可以更加方便地添加对不同币种的支持。但需要注意的是,针对不同币种的特性和交易机制,可能需要调整相关代码。
保护私人密钥至关重要,用户应确保私钥只能在安全环境下生成和存储。对私钥进行加密处理,并将其保存在安全的地方,如离线硬盘、USB或使用硬件钱包。在网路上传输密钥时,务必使用加密协议(如SSL/TLS),防止被截取。此外,切勿将私钥保存在网络云端,以免遭到黑客攻击。
使用自制数字钱包可能面临法律合规性问题。各国家对加密货币交易的法律法规不尽相同,用户在自制数字钱包前需确保遵守当地法规。某些国家对加密货币持有及其交易有严格限制,甚至可能对用户进行追责。因此,了解相关法律法规并保持合规是自制钱包的重要前提。
通过上一篇详细介绍的各方面内容,用户应对自制数字钱包有了更深入的了解。创建和使用数字钱包不仅能帮助用户更好地管理个人资金,还需关注安全性及法律风险,确保自身利益的最大化。